English: Guaranteed Basic Income

"Poverty isn't a lack of character; it's a lack of cash"

Historian Rutger Bregman's TED Talk went live.

"Why do the poor make such poor decisions?"

Scarcity mentality. Losing a night's sleep is the same as losing 14 IQ points.

Orwell: "Poverty annihilates the future."

Bregmen goes on to summarize the four-year Basic Income experiment conducted in Dauphin, Canada in 1974.
